Qt, a cross-platform application and UI framework with APIs for C++ programming, is now at version 5.0 RC.

Highlights of Qt 5.0 RC:

• The signatures of the connectNotify() and disconnectNotify() functions have changed. The functions now get passed a QMetaMethod that identifies the signal; • Unite clipping support has been removed from QPainter; • The old macros TRUE and FALSE have been removed; • The historical language and country names were updated to their modern values; • QSound has been moved from QtGui to QtMultimedia; • The previously exported function qt_translateRawTouchEvent() has been removed.
